As 2026 approaches, real estate investment trusts (REITs) remain a compelling asset class for investors seeking income and capital appreciation. The sector's resilience in 2025, marked by disciplined balance sheets and sector-specific tailwinds, positions it to capitalize on evolving economic dynamics.
